Introduction
• What is Solvent Cement?

Solvent Cement is sometimes known as PVC Cement. It is an adhesive substance


and used to join two pieces of PVC. Although it is called cement, it is more similar to
welding, since it melts the two pieces of PVC in one piece in the same way that a
welder does.

The most important thing to know about solvent cement


is that it’s not glue. Solvent cement is made up of CPVC resin, stabilizers and
fillers dissolved in a cocktail of solvents.

Type of Solvent Cements:

• CPVC Solvent Cement


• UPVC Solvent Cement
• PVC Solvent Cement

Ingredients and Usage of Solvent Cements:

Solvent Cement contains a solvent, PVC resin that is essential liquid PVC, methyl
ethyl ketone that breaks the top layer of the PVC in both the pipe and the fitting to be
cemented. Once the solvents break down the PVC pipe and the assembly, the resin
moves in the spaces between the PVC molecules. The solvent is then evaporated
and the two pieces of PVC are fused together permanently.

Other Components:
1. 5% by weight of at least one solid particulate inorganic filler. The particulate inorganic
fillers are inert and are generally included in the solvent cements to improve working
viscosity and structural strength, and to reduce production costs. The solid particulate
inorganic fillers are preferably fine powders having an average particle size of less
than about 50 microns and a density of less than about 4 g/mL.
EX- ground quartz, talc, magnesium silicate, calcium carbonate, clay, whiting, shell
flour, wood flour, alumina, antimony trioxide, asbestos powder, barium sulfate,
calcined clays, China clays, magnesium oxide, and mica powder.
2. Exemplary stabilizing agents - octyl tin maleate, methyltin, butyltin and octyltin;
dialkyltin dicarboxylates; methyltin mercaptides and butyltin mercaptides , complex
calcium and zinc soaps of alkyl carboxylic acids and hydrotalcite can also be used. -
about 0.05 to 3% by weight

Market
• There are large numbers of players operating in the market. Organised players have a
strong hold in the market owing to their brand value, consistent product quality, and wider
distribution base. They are able to attract industrial customers as they are regarded as
experts in this field and are able to help the industrial buyers in choosing the correct
product for their applications.

• Unorganized players have limited distribution base and are more inclined towards
customers who are looking at low cost products. These manufactures target the lower
segment of the market where the demand volume is low and the end user is willing to
procure PVC solvent cement at least possible cost. The products of unorganized players
would not carry NSF certification and does not provide guarantee on the quality of the
sealant

• Urban areas : UPVC and CPVC


• Rural areas : PVC
